It further maps the competitive landscape of this Flywheel Energy Storage market by evaluating the company profiles of the leading market players, such as Active Power, Beacon Power, Calnetix Technologies, EnSync Energy, Acumentrics, Piller, Power Thru, Power Tree, Siemens, Boeing Management, Amber Kinetics, CCM, GKN Hybrid Power, Kinetic Traction
On the basis of the product, the market has been classified into: Based on Synchronous Motor Type, Based Reluctance Motor Type, Based on Induction Motor Type
Based on the application, the market has been categorized into: UPS, Load following for Distributed Generation, Transportation, Others
